我这个想法算不算网站给别人的接口?
写个ajax,php处理页,返回信息给js,
然后用户直接包含我这个服务器里的js文件,再调用js函数,获得我的处理页的返回数据。
想限制用户的话在php页前面加个限制啊什么的。
这个算不算接口呢?安全问题有哪些?会不会是异想天开式的?

解决方案 »

  1.   

    所谓接口应该是php提供的,给用户操作服务器的限定的数据或者处理而js是浏览器端执行的,最多提供写好的函数给用户用
      

  2.   

    你是不是想根据用户信息判断应不应该让他调用你提供的js文件?如果是这样的话?写个接口给用户,看看是否返回js的url
      

  3.   

    接口应该是php执行的,想限制用户可以先做一个认证接口,认证成功后返回信息,如果你想认证用户可以加载你的js,就返回js的url。还要注意的是,你的js是否存在跨域问题
      

  4.   

    用户无法包含我服务器的文件吧,他怎么使用的我的php函数呢?
      

  5.   


    的确是无法包含你服务器的文件,但可以通过crul或socket等去请求
      

  6.   

    按楼上楼上说的应该调用我写的php方法了,可是用户怎么使用我写的函数呢?